As a full-cycle recruiter, you will play a crucial part in continuing to scale and develop the EMEA Figmate population as we enter an exciting new chapter. You will build incredible candidate experiences, run end to end hiring processes and lead the way in crafting a pipeline of top talent. You’ll have the ability to take the lead on key initiatives and inspire change. As a key member of our growing international recruiting team, you’ll be able to drive a significant contribution to impacting the future state of Figma.
This is a full time role that can be held from our London hub on a hybrid basis.
What you’ll do at Figma:
- Run full-cycle recruiting processes for our Go-to-Market teams
- Partner with business stakeholders and executives across global Teams, but with a primary focus on EMEA
- Source and build a healthy, representative pipelines whilst also efficiently running inbound pipelines
- Build data-driven hiring strategies and articulate these insights to your partners in order to influence and drive positive change
- Develop create sourcing strategies to engage passive talent including, but not limited to: cold outreach, events, and content production
- Be a champion of the Figma values and ensure these are at the forefront of your work
- Spearhead initiatives relating to belonging, equity and inclusion (BEI)
- 7+ years experience in full-cycle recruiting in a high growth business with a presence across the EMEA region partnering with VP level stakeholders
- Knowledge of the SaaS/ scaling Tech landscape and who our competitors in this space may be
- Excellent communication, in all formats with ability to adapt communication style based upon audience
- Passion for engaging and bring top talent to your work space, and able to share this passion to get talent excited about new prospects/ opportunities
- Sophisticated approach to developing a hiring strategy, including, but not limited to: sourcing, representative talent attraction, stakeholder engagement/ management
- Direct experience within a SaaS company
- Experience hiring into JAPAC and ANZ regions
- Language skills: fluency in French or German
